MHI-AP Wins Boiler Upgrade Project for Waste-to-Energy Plant in Singapore

Mitsubishi Heavy Industries Asia Pacific (MHI-AP) has been awarded a contract to upgrade the boiler at the Tuas South Incineration Plant in Singapore. The project, managed by Mitsubishi Heavy Industries Environmental & Chemical Engineering (MHIEC), aims to stabilize waste processing capacity and extend the facility's operational life by the third quarter of fiscal year 2027.
